"""Zaqar alarm notifier."""
from oslo_config import cfg
from oslo_log import log
import six.moves.urllib.parse as urlparse
from aodh import keystone_client
from aodh import notifier
from aodh.notifier import trust
LOG = log.getLogger(__name__)
SERVICE_OPTS = [
cfg.StrOpt('zaqar',
default='messaging',
help='Message queue service type.'),
]
class ZaqarAlarmNotifier(notifier.AlarmNotifier):
"""Zaqar notifier.
This notifier posts alarm notifications either to a Zaqar subscription or
to an existing Zaqar queue with a pre-signed URL.
To create a new subscription in the service project, use a notification URL
of the form::
zaqar://?topic=example&subscriber=mailto%3A//test%40example.com&ttl=3600
Multiple subscribers are allowed. ``ttl`` is the time to live of the
subscription. The queue will be created automatically, in the service
project, with a name based on the topic and the alarm ID.
To use a pre-signed URL for an existing queue, use a notification URL with
the scheme ``zaqar://`` and the pre-signing data from Zaqar in the query
string::
zaqar://?queue_name=example&project_id=foo&
paths=/messages&methods=POST&expires=1970-01-01T00:00Z&
signature=abcdefg
"""
def __init__(self, conf):
super(ZaqarAlarmNotifier, self).__init__(conf)
self.conf = conf
self._zclient = None
self._zendpoint = None
def _get_endpoint(self):
if self._zendpoint is None:
try:
ks_client = keystone_client.get_client(self.conf)
z_srv = ks_client.services.find(
type=self.conf.service_types.zaqar)
endpoint_type = self.conf.service_credentials.interface
z_endpoint = ks_client.endpoints.find(service_id=z_srv.id,
interface=endpoint_type)
self._zendpoint = z_endpoint.url
except Exception:
LOG.error("Aodh was configured to use zaqar:// action,"
" but Zaqar endpoint could not be found in"
" Keystone service catalog.")
return self._zendpoint
def _get_client_conf(self):
conf = self.conf.service_credentials
return {
'auth_opts': {
'backend': 'keystone',
'options': {
'os_username': conf.os_username,
'os_password': conf.os_password,
'os_project_name': conf.os_tenant_name,
'os_auth_url': conf.os_auth_url,
'insecure': ''
}
}
}
def get_zaqar_client(self, conf):
try:
from zaqarclient.queues import client as zaqar_client
return zaqar_client.Client(self._get_endpoint(),
version=2, conf=conf)
except Exception:
LOG.error("Failed to connect to Zaqar service ",
exc_info=True)
def _get_presigned_client_conf(self, queue_info):
queue_name = queue_info.get('queue_name', [''])[0]
if not queue_name:
return None, None
signature = queue_info.get('signature', [''])[0]
expires = queue_info.get('expires', [''])[0]
paths = queue_info.get('paths', [''])[0].split(',')
methods = queue_info.get('methods', [''])[0].split(',')
project_id = queue_info.get('project_id', [''])[0]
conf = {
'auth_opts': {
'backend': 'signed-url',
'options': {
'signature': signature,
'expires': expires,
'methods': methods,
'paths': paths,
'os_project_id': project_id
}
}
}
return conf, queue_name
def notify(self, action, alarm_id, alarm_name, severity, previous,
current, reason, reason_data, headers=None):
LOG.info(
"Notifying alarm %(alarm_name)s %(alarm_id)s of %(severity)s "
"priority from %(previous)s to %(current)s with action %(action)s"
" because %(reason)s." % ({'alarm_name': alarm_name,
'alarm_id': alarm_id,
'severity': severity,
'previous': previous,
'current': current,
'action': action,
'reason': reason}))
body = {'alarm_name': alarm_name, 'alarm_id': alarm_id,
'severity': severity, 'previous': previous,
'current': current, 'reason': reason,
'reason_data': reason_data}
message = dict(body=body)
self.notify_zaqar(action, message, headers)
@property
def client(self):
if self._zclient is None:
self._zclient = self.get_zaqar_client(self._get_client_conf())
return self._zclient
def notify_zaqar(self, action, message, headers=None):
queue_info = urlparse.parse_qs(action.query)
try:
# NOTE(flwang): Try to get build a pre-signed client if user has
# provide enough information about that. Otherwise, go to build
# a client with service account and queue name for this alarm.
conf, queue_name = self._get_presigned_client_conf(queue_info)
if conf is not None:
zaqar_client = self.get_zaqar_client(conf)
if conf is None or queue_name is None or zaqar_client is None:
zaqar_client = self.client
# queue_name is a combination of <alarm-id>-<topic>
queue_name = "%s-%s" % (message['body']['alarm_id'],
queue_info.get('topic')[-1])
# create a queue in zaqar
queue = zaqar_client.queue(queue_name)
subscriber_list = queue_info.get('subscriber', [])
ttl = int(queue_info.get('ttl', ['3600'])[-1])
for subscriber in subscriber_list:
# add subscriber to the zaqar queue
subscription_data = dict(subscriber=subscriber,
ttl=ttl)
zaqar_client.subscription(queue_name, **subscription_data)
# post the message to the queue
queue.post(message)
except IndexError:
LOG.error("Required query option missing in action %s",
action)
except Exception:
LOG.error("Unknown error occurred; Failed to post message to"
" Zaqar queue",
exc_info=True)
class TrustZaqarAlarmNotifier(trust.TrustAlarmNotifierMixin,
ZaqarAlarmNotifier):
"""Zaqar notifier using a Keystone trust to post to user-defined queues.
The URL must be in the form ``trust+zaqar://trust_id@?queue_name=example``.
"""
def _get_client_conf(self, auth_token):
return {
'auth_opts': {
'backend': 'keystone',
'options': {
'os_auth_token': auth_token,
}
}
}
def notify_zaqar(self, action, message, headers):
queue_info = urlparse.parse_qs(action.query)
try:
queue_name = queue_info.get('queue_name')[-1]
except IndexError:
LOG.error("Required 'queue_name' query option missing in"
" action %s",
action)
return
try:
conf = self._get_client_conf(headers['X-Auth-Token'])
client = self.get_zaqar_client(conf)
queue = client.queue(queue_name)
queue.post(message)
except Exception:
LOG.error("Unknown error occurred; Failed to post message to"
" Zaqar queue",
exc_info=True)
